Idallas Quinones becomes first Palmetto girls golfer to sign with college program
Idallas Quinones made history on Thursday when she signed with Southeastern University (NAIA) in Lakeland. The four-year starter on Palmetto High's girls golf team became the first Tigers female golfer to sign a letter of intent to play college golf. Quinones was also the club's captain and No. ...
